Frequently asked questions at rehab centers in Bishop, CA:

  • Do rehab centers in Bishop offer both drug and alcohol addiction treatment?

    Rehab centers in Bishop typically have programs that can treat all kinds of substance abuse, which includes both alcohol and drug addiction. A typical rehab center has qualified staff that will work with addicts and their families to create an individualized approach to treatment. Sometimes, the treatment plan will include both alcohol and drug abuse, while other times it may be for only drug or only alcohol addiction.

  • Does rehab include detox?

    Around 25% of rehab centers in Bishop and throughout California are considered detox facilities and include detoxification as part of their treatment. If the rehab center you’ve chosen does not offer detox, you may have to detox at another center.

  • Do drug rehabs in Bishop use medication assisted treatment?

    Around 50% of Bishop rehab centers also have medication assisted treatment available. Other rehabs may use holistic substance use treatment approaches. The two most used medications in drug rehabs in California are Methadone and Suboxone, while there could also be Buprenorphine or Naloxone used as well. In alcohol rehabs, Antabuse (also known as Disulfiram) is often used, as well as Naltrexone and Campral (also known as Acamprosate).

  • Are luxury rehabs in Bishop better than standard rehab centers?

    Bishop rehab centers can indeed come in two forms: luxury and standard. While the luxury rehab centers are most expensive and provide more treatment therapies, that by itself is not a guarantee that they will be more effective than standard drug or alcohol rehabs. Ultimately, the addicted individual has to be committed to treatment, and can be cured in either type of rehab center.

  • Are there drug or alcohol rehabs in Bishop for teenagers?

    Bishop rehab centers can support various age groups and populations. There are some rehab facilities in the state of California that do provide treatment only to teenagers, while others that may be only catering their service to female or male addicts.
